Valery Geghamyan Award Winners

The Valery Geghamyan Award recognizes the most expressive and talented artists and fine arts figures who shape the face of the contemporary cultural scene.

Mykola Lukin

2024

Odessa artist, graphic artist and teacher who combines realistic motifs with fantasy images in his work. His works often have a deep philosophical content, exploring the themes of human existence and urban metaphysics. Lukin actively exhibits and participates in art projects.

As a teacher at the Odessa Art College, he influences the formation of a new generation of artists, passing on his knowledge and experience to them. The combination of creative practice and pedagogy makes him an important figure in contemporary Ukrainian art.

Iwona Malewicz

2021

Curator and cultural figure, known for her active activities in the field of support and development of contemporary art. She heads the Kazimir Malevich Association in Germany, organizes international projects that popularize Ukrainian art abroad.

Iwona supports young artists, develops cultural ties between countries and contributes to the creation of platforms for the exchange of ideas. Her activities are important for the integration of Ukrainian art into the global context.

Anna Susharnyk-Kravets

2021

A master of realistic painting, known for her elegant landscapes, portraits and still lifes. Her works are distinguished by a subtle technique of execution and deep penetration into the essence of the depicted objects. Anna actively participates in art sympsiums and plein airs, which helps to enrich her creative experience.

In addition to her artistic activities, Susharnyk-Kravets participates in cultural projects and exhibitions, contributing to the popularization of Ukrainian art both nationally and internationally. Her works are an example of loyalty to traditions and high artistic skill.

Nelly Kirman

2020

An artist who works in painting and graphics, combining traditional Ukrainian motifs with a modern artistic vision. Her work is distinguished by the brightness of color, the dynamics of compositions and deep emotional content. Themes of culture, nature and the present are constantly present in her works.
Kirman actively participates in exhibitions and art projects, her works are presented in museums and private collections in Ukraine and abroad. She is a bright representative of contemporary Ukrainian art, which maintains a connection with traditions, while looking to the future.

Oleksandr Brittsev

2020

A painter and graphic artist whose work is closely connected with historical and cultural themes. He combines the influences of folk art and modern artistic trends in his works, creating compositions that encourage reflection on the past and present. His works are distinguished by a wealth of symbols and images.

Brittsev actively exhibits in Ukraine and abroad, gaining recognition as a master of thematic painting. He is part of the modern Ukrainian art community, contributing to the preservation and development of cultural heritage through artistic creativity.

Volodymyr Slepchenko

2019

An artist with a wide range of genres, including portrait, landscape and abstract painting. His works are distinguished by a bright color scheme, rich texture and emotional expressiveness. Through his work, he seeks to convey the inner state of a person and the atmosphere of the moment.

Slepchenko participates in numerous art events, including national and international exhibitions. His works are in private collections, and the artist himself is an active participant in the artistic life of Ukraine, constantly experimenting and developing his own style.

Anton Kovach

2018

A painter and graphic artist known for his experimental approach to image-making. His works are distinguished by a combination of classical techniques with modern concepts, which creates complex, multifaceted images full of symbolism and emotional depth. The themes of time, memory, and the search for identity run through his work.
Kovach actively exhibits at national and international exhibitions, gaining recognition among both critics and a wide audience. He also participates in artist residencies, where he develops his ideas and expands his artistic horizons.

Svitlana Nechay-Soroka

2017

An artist who works in the genres of easel painting and graphics. She is known for her ability to convey deep emotions through color and form, often addressing themes of nature, femininity, and the inner world of man. Her works combine traditional techniques with modern experiments in materials, which makes them unique and recognizable.

Svitlana actively participates in numerous exhibitions and art projects, her works are in private collections both in Ukraine and abroad. Her work is distinguished by sensitivity to detail and multi-layered symbols, which allows the viewer to find new meanings with each viewing.

These artists demonstrate the breadth and diversity of contemporary Ukrainian art. Their works are distinguished not only by high artistic skill, but also by deep semantic content, which makes their names important for the cultural development of the country.
